Why study this course

This four-day course prepares students with the expertise to design and evaluate cybersecurity strategies in the following areas: Zero Trust, Governance Risk Compliance (GRC), security operations (SecOps), and data and applications. Students will also learn how to design and architect solutions using zero trust principles and specify security requirements for cloud infrastructure in different service models (SaaS, PaaS, IaaS).

This is an advanced, expert-level course.

What you’ll learn

After completing this course, students will be able to:

  • Design solutions that align with security best practices and priorities

  • Design security operations, identity, and compliance capabilities

  • Design security solutions for infrastructure

  • Design security solutions for applications and data

Who is the course for?

This course is for experienced cloud security engineers who have taken a previous certification in the security, compliance and identity portfolio. Specifically, students should have advanced experience and knowledge in a wide range of security engineering areas, including identity and access, platform protection, security operations, securing data, and securing applications. They should also have experience with hybrid and cloud implementations. Beginning students should instead take the course SC-900: Microsoft Security, Compliance, and Identity Fundamentals.

Course subjects

  • Introduction to Zero Trust and best practice frameworks

  • Design solutions that align with the Cloud Adoption Framework (CAF) and Well-Architected Framework (WAF)

  • Design solutions that align with the Microsoft Cybersecurity Reference Architecture (MCRA) and Microsoft cloud security benchmark (MCSB)

  • Design a resiliency strategy for common cyberthreats like ransomware

  • Case study: Design solutions that align with security best practices and priorities

  • Design solutions for regulatory compliance

  • Design solutions for identity and access management

  • Design solutions for securing privileged access

  • Design solutions for security operations

  • Case study: Design security operations, identity and compliance capabilities

  • Design solutions for securing Microsoft 365

  • Design solutions for securing applications

  • Design solutions for securing an organisation's data

  • Case study: Design security solutions for applications and data

  • Specify requirements for securing SaaS, PaaS, and IaaS services

  • Design solutions for security posture management in hybrid and multicloud environments

  • Design solutions for securing server and client endpoints

  • Design solutions for network security

  • Case study: Design security solutions for infrastructure


Prerequisites

Before attending this course, students must have:

  • Highly recommended to have attended and passed one of the associate level certifications in the security, compliance and identity portfolio (such as AZ-500, SC-200 or SC-300)

  • Advanced experience and knowledge in identity and access, platform protection, security operations, securing data and securing applications.

  • Experience with hybrid and cloud implementations.
